What Is The Prime Factorization For 88

Prime factorization is the process of breaking down a composite number into its prime factors—those prime numbers that multiply together to give the original number. So when we talk about the number 88, we are dealing with a composite number, which means it can be expressed as a product of smaller prime numbers. Understanding the prime factorization of 88 not only helps in solving mathematical problems but also builds a strong foundation for more advanced topics like finding the greatest common divisor (GCD) or least common multiple (LCM).

This method of breaking down numbers into their prime factors is known as the factor tree method. Because of that, for 88, the factor tree would look like this: 88 splits into 2 and 44, 44 splits into 2 and 22, 22 splits into 2 and 11, and since 11 is prime, we stop there. Even so, it is a visual and systematic way to see to it that we do not miss any factors. This confirms our earlier calculation and shows that the only prime factors of 88 are 2 and 11.

you'll want to note that the order in which we divide by prime numbers does not affect the final result. Plus, whether we start with 2 or another prime factor, we will always end up with the same set of prime factors. This is because prime factorization is unique for every composite number, according to the Fundamental Theorem of Arithmetic.

Understanding prime factorization is useful in many areas of mathematics. Here's one way to look at it: if you need to find the greatest common divisor of two numbers, you can use their prime factorizations and identify the common factors. Similarly, when calculating the least common multiple, prime factorization helps you determine the smallest number that both original numbers can divide into evenly.

Frequently Asked Questions:

What is the prime factorization of 88? The prime factorization of 88 is 2^3 x 11.

How do you find the prime factorization of a number? Start by dividing the number by the smallest prime number (usually 2), and continue dividing the quotient by prime numbers until you reach a prime number. The prime factors are all the primes you used in the division process.

Why is prime factorization important? Prime factorization is essential for finding the greatest common divisor, least common multiple, and for simplifying fractions. It also plays a role in more advanced topics like cryptography.

Can a number have more than one prime factorization? No, every composite number has a unique prime factorization, according to the Fundamental Theorem of Arithmetic.

What are the prime factors of 88? The prime factors of 88 are 2 and 11.
